Ok this is what I think will happen if/when merger happens.

All packages will stay the same for at least 6 months but probably longer, the new company will make the excuse saying due to technical and administration reasons we cannot provide the old telewest packages into ex-ntl areas.
A usage cap will be phased into ex telewest customers, this will probably happen within 3-6 months.
Prices for the 1.5mbit product will be merged so they the same, probably meaning a price rise for ex telewest customers.
After 12-24 months ex ntl customers will start getting the 3mbit package, but to limit availability they will only make it available in digital areas.

But by the time the TW restructuring has been completed, the bulk of the shares in both co's will be in the hands of the banks that provided the original debt finance, thus the shareholders of both companies will already be one and the same. The merger is just part of the process of rejuvination of their balance sheet and creating value before an offering of the shares in the new company.
